logo

Output 34de9c120e57090b5460a8a01bc02ee285b220af6be95ebaf01e11f1a6016632:0

value
3498126
script pubkey
OP_HASH160 OP_PUSHBYTES_20 faad89aa46db8f3df298efe6da6b67e5274183b3 OP_EQUAL
address
3QYUk7gDgkpzXxLwgELFMKhr959rm9bBhE
transaction
34de9c120e57090b5460a8a01bc02ee285b220af6be95ebaf01e11f1a6016632